For further information contact us at helpdesk@openaire.euassignment_turned_in ProjectPartners:UNIVERSIDADE DO PORTO, University of Sarajevo, UBT, Fan Noli University, UNIMI +1 partnersUNIVERSIDADE DO PORTO,University of Sarajevo,UBT,Fan Noli University,UNIMI,UNIVERZITET U ZENICIFunder: European Commission Project Code: 101082687Funder Contribution: 718,564 EURConsidering Albania and Bosnia and Herzegovina’s will to access the EU, and the existing gaps with the EU aquis, the main aim of our project is to develop innovative post-graduate and Master’s degree education programmes in veterinary public health and food safety for the first time in English, to bring these countries closer to EU standards in matter of education and public health. The specific objectives are to improve: i) the quality of higher education through innovative teaching/learning techniques and establishing English courses; ii) the knowledge and skills in disciplines relevant to public health, veterinary medicine and animal production, reducing the discrepancy between training and work market demands; iii) the international relationships as well as the networks among institutions, agencies and universities; iv) the digital transformation. The innovative didactical activities provided are Teach the Teacher method, b-learning (multimedia classroom upgrade), summer schools, e-platform creation, and international weeks. The beneficiary for the project will be 28 university lecturers and 24 students from the 4 partner country universities, university lectures’ colleagues, future students, the 4 university communities, and, indirectly, the stakeholders and citizens of the involved countries. The expected results will be: the creation of the post-graduate school and a Master, the digital modernization of the universities and their international activity improvement, the enhancement of the teaching activity quality, the creation of new modules or curricula on veterinary public health and food safety, the training of a critical mass of experts with up to dating knowledge, and skills and the improvement of the citizens and legislators’ awareness in these fields. All project outcomes will contribute to bring Western Balkan area closer to EU public health standards and will empower universities as key actors of change in green and digital transition.

For further information contact us at helpdesk@openaire.euassignment_turned_in ProjectPartners:UASG, UNIVERZITET U ZENICI, AFZG, University of Sarajevo, Roma Tre University +2 partnersUASG,UNIVERZITET U ZENICI,AFZG,University of Sarajevo,Roma Tre University,UNIZG,Dzemal Bijedic University of MostarFunder: European Commission Project Code: 598503-EPP-1-2018-1-IT-EPPKA2-CBHE-JPFunder Contribution: 633,024 EUR<< Background >>HURBE improves the quality of education in Bosnian organizations by focusing on curriculum development, modernization of HEIs and strengthening the relationship between HEIs and the urban and health environment. It transfers knowledge and skills to future actors of urban transformation, where HEI staff members work on the preparation of future architects, urban planners, and engineers that participate in the design process of protecting and ensuring the health and wellbeing of people in cities.<< Objectives >>1. Analysis and introduction of credit transfer.2. Integrate innovative educational approaches by focusing on decisive content3. Develop new courses (in classroom and online) in the field of Healthy Urban Environment4. Upgrade HEIs facilities (laboratories) to enhance relevance with labour market and society.5. Increase cooperation and exchange between academic staff, students, policymakers and labour market.<< Implementation >>After the needs analysis and HEIs content comparisons, the training activities took place to enhance capacity building processes, focusing on the Healthy Urban Environment field, innovation in teaching, and internationalization tools. Two accredited courses were installed in each Bosnian HEI. Two MOOCs were created, involving academics and experts. Three laboratories were installed, and their activities were linked to the didactic courses and to the external stakeholders.<< Results >>1.Creation of an interdisciplinary national network with competencies and facilities (i.e., 3 functioning laboratories operating in the Healthy Urban Environment field).2.Establishment of 3 groups with tools to sustain the outcomes beyond the funding period (i.e., 2 accredited courses, 2 MOOCs, labs, internships, and upgraded frameworks).3.Enhancemed of link with stakeholders from labour market, public authorities and NGOs through strategies and agreements integrated in project activities.

For further information contact us at helpdesk@openaire.euassignment_turned_in ProjectPartners:University of Chieti-Pescara, University of Mostar, UNIVERZITET U ZENICI, University of Novi Sad, University of Banja Luka +3 partnersUniversity of Chieti-Pescara,University of Mostar,UNIVERZITET U ZENICI,University of Novi Sad,University of Banja Luka,SVEUCILISTE U SPLITU,University of Sarajevo,Trinity College Dublin, IrelandFunder: European Commission Project Code: 618089-EPP-1-2020-1-BA-EPPKA2-CBHE-JPFunder Contribution: 797,542 EURIQPharm project is centered on raising the quality and modernization of pharmacy studies at public universities in Bosnia and Herzegovina including reinforcement of semi-structured experiential education (EE) in compliance with EU standards and regulations of higher education for regulated professions. The IQPharm objectives are:1. Development of academic staff professional and pedagogical competencies for more interactive and practical approach to delivery/teaching and assessment of the existing pharmacy curricula through the exchange of best practices between partner and programme institutions and active involvement of major stakeholders in real sector.2. Improvement of courses delivery through the introduction of assessment tests – Knowledge Retention Evaluation Framework (KREF) and Objective Structured Clinical Examination (OSCE) for pharmacy students.3. Improvements in experiential education (EE) educators’ (pharmaceutical professionals) training and development of E-platform for EE management and administration.The introduction of new tools for the quality assessment of study programs (KREF) will enable the development of evidence-based recommendations for changes, modification and innovations of the existing methods of knowledge transfer, teachers' didactic approaches and syllabi. The introduction of new system of knowledge assessment gained through the EE course (OSCE) will set equal standards at the national level for learning outcomes of pharmacy graduates. The E-platform will ensure modernization of EE monitoring.Intensive cooperation with EU partner institutions and mobilization of all relevant stakeholders in BiH is anticipated to explore potential new models and approaches to innovative teaching, learning and assessment methods, achieving high standards of educational process and learning outcomes in accordance with the labour market demands.
